Littleton members on Sport Resolutions Panel

26.03.24

Littleton is pleased to announce that Lydia Banerjee, Ashley Cukier and Joseph Bryan have been (re)appointed to the Sport Resolutions Panel for a three-year term, commencing on 1 April 2024.

Sport Resolutions is the UK’s principal independent sport dispute resolution service, overseeing dispute resolution, disciplinary and regulatory proceedings for several of the UK’s leading sports governing bodies and institutions.
